What Types of Work and Facilities Can Outpatient Occupational Therapists Expect in Anacortes, WA?

As an Occupational Therapist working in Anacortes, Washington, you’ll find a diverse and enriching professional landscape, with opportunities primarily in outpatient clinics, rehabilitation centers, and community health facilities. Your role will focus on providing specialized care to individuals recovering from injuries, surgeries, or managing chronic conditions, emphasizing the restoration of daily living skills and fostering independence. Collaborating with interdisciplinary teams, you’ll engage with patients of all ages, developing tailored treatment plans that may include therapeutic exercises, adaptive equipment training, and sensory integration techniques. Travel OT – Outpatient with Hand Experience jobs in Colorado Springs, CO offer 13-week contracts with Monday through Friday 8-hour day shifts and 40 hours per week. You must have a Colorado OT license, outpatient experience, and strong hand therapy skills; CHT certification is preferred but not required. Your responsibilities include evaluating and treating patients with hand, wrist, elbow, and shoulder conditions, developing individualized treatment plans, fabricating and fitting custom orthoses, and educating patients on home exercise programs and recovery. You will collaborate with a multidisciplinary team and maintain accurate documentation. Colorado Springs, CO is known for its scenic mountain views, outdoor recreation, and vibrant local culture.
